### Design Excerpt: Gridwright Generator

Gridwright fills crossword grids via backtracking search with a word-frequency heuristic. Generation time grows sharply with grid size and theme-word constraints, so the generator enforces hard budgets on search depth and wall-clock time; exceeding either aborts the attempt and retries with a relaxed seed. On-call engineers responding to timeout alerts should first check these budget constants, listed below.

constants for fahif-fafog:
RATE_LIMITS = {
    "belwyn": 524,
    "fraax": 480,
    "ulaiel": 54,
    "oliath": 549,
    "juleth": 884,
    "zorix": 813,
    "eliok": 799,
}

# Break-Glass Access: Calendar Sync Conflicts

When the Tidemark scheduler and the Orvano calendar connector disagree on event ownership, affected accounts can lock mid-sync and support cannot edit them through the normal console. Use break-glass access only after confirming the conflict in the sync audit log and notifying the on-call lead. Document the ticket number, the account affected, and the exact time of entry. To unlock the emergency console for Tidemark, enter the recovery passphrase shown directly below.

vault phrase of kaduf-baweg = norael-julox-raleth-wenok-eliir-ulamir-ulair-norwyn-rusion

## Building Access — Spares Room (Hullbrook Annex)

Contractors: the spare hardware room is down the east corridor on the ground floor, third door on the left. Sign in at the front desk first and grab a visitor lanyard. Anything you take out, jot it in the blue logbook — yes, even the little stuff. The door self-locks, so don't wedge it. To get in, punch in the code below.

staff pass of hagug-taguf = bdg-HJ-9